5
Sierra Service Center

1
Sierra Service Center

They kept needing more time to fix our vehicle, saying a faulty part. 2 bad parts and our total out the door went up twice.

5
Sierra Service Center

Friendly people, very knowledgeable. Love the courtesy shuttle service, the shop is spic and span clean. I highly recommend this business.

5
Sierra Service Center

2
Sierra Service Center

Called 1 week in advance to schedule timing belt replacement. Made it very clear to use OEM items. Was given a 24 hour turn around. Upon calling after 24 hours I was told it would be noon the next day. I understand inconveniences. Next day I show up at the projected time. Wheels are off, cabin filter taken out, air filter taken out. I did not ask for these items to be inspected. It was 54 hours to complete the task. After inspecting the vehicle I notice the coolant is not to factory specification. I call to provide an opportunity to remedy the situation. I was told I'd have to wait. Finale: coolant is fixed, vehicle is driving, let's hope I don't have to use the warranty.

4
Sierra Service Center

They seem professional and thorough!

5
Sierra Service Center

Friendly staff and fair price. I even got a discount!

5
Sierra Service Center

They were very helpful and worked at getting our car serviced when we were desperate.

5
Sierra Service Center

Ernie was extremely helpful and friendly. We brought our van in because it was overheating. They diagnosed the issue and gave us a discount without us asking. Turn around time was 1 day after diagnosis. Total time there was 1.5 days. I would definitely return with either one of my vehicles!

5
Sierra Service Center

They have been extremely helpful and willing to work with me. I live out of state, and they have held on to my vehicle while I secured money to pay for major engine repairs on a diesel truck. They have been very easy to communicate with, and the prices are very fair.

Scroll to Top
Sierra Service Center is committed to ensuring effective communication and digital accessibility to all users. We are continually improving the user experience for everyone, and apply the relevant accessibility standards to achieve these goals. We welcome your feedback. Please call Sierra Service Center (520) 458-8136 if you have any issues in accessing any area of our website.